    On the same topic,

    Once i have my homepage built on WPBakery can y switch to Brizy and start addig those pre-made blocks? It seem that when y change from WPB to Brizy, i have to start everything again.

    Whats the ideal workflow for composing on these theme? Brizy, WPB, Unyson, Pencil…. many page builders so i’m very confused.

    Thanks!!

    Once i have my homepage built on WPBakery can y switch to Brizy and start addig those pre-made blocks?

    No, you can’t as you can only use one page builder for the single page.

     

    Whats the ideal workflow for composing on these theme? Brizy, WPB, Unyson, Pencil…. many page builders so i’m very confused.

    The Unyson plugin is a theme required plugin but its page builder is optional.

     

    The Yellow Pencil Editor is not a page builder but a CSS style editor.

     

    You can use WPBakery as a main page builder on your site and can use any other page builder on specific page if required but do not switch between the page builder if you have created the content on the page as it will be deleted.
